## Break-Glass: PixHoard Image Cache

New folks: if the PixHoard image cache leaks memory and OOMs the Renner nodes, don't wait for approvals. Restart via the break-glass account, file an incident, and notify the cache owner. Access is audited. The break-glass account unlocks with the recovery passphrase below.

recovery phrase for kagaf-yajof: fraax-quenwyn-lamion

### Design excerpt: Batching resolver loads in Wrenbill API

The N+1 pattern appeared in the `orders → lineItems` resolver, issuing one query per parent. We introduce a per-request batch loader that coalesces lookups within a tick and caches results for the request lifetime. Reviewer note: batch window and cache bounds are deliberately conservative for the first rollout. Initial constants are set as follows.

limits module of yahag-kahip:
QUOTAS = {
    "quenion": 636,
    "ralys": 899,
    "istael": 695,
    "eliion": 652,
    "pelius": 657,
    "zormir": 103,
    "keleth": 279,
}

Paid acquisition for the Brimvale launch is paused; organic and partner channels continue. Event sponsorships beyond the Kestrel Summit are cancelled. Heads of department should resubmit spend plans by Friday, trimming discretionary line items first. Headcount is unaffected this quarter. Creative production moves in-house under Tomas Reiling's team. Savings are being redirected, not banked. Expect a short all-hands from Priya Vance next week. The reasoning behind the reallocation is set out in the confidential note below.

board note of kadug-tawig: Only 5 of the 100 pilot accounts renewed Oliath, so a churn review is set for April 15.

## Authentication

The Loomshard profile store distributes user records across sixteen shards keyed by account hash. Plugin authors never address shards directly; all reads and writes go through the Loomshard router, which resolves placement transparently. Every router request requires a bearer token with the `profile.read` or `profile.write` scope. Tokens are issued per plugin and rotate every 30 days; expired tokens return a 401 with a `shard-auth` error code. For sandbox development, authenticate your requests with the token below.

login token, tagef-tagep: eyJhbGciOiJIUzI1NiIsInR5cCI6IkpXVCJ9.eyJzdWIiOiIBXyeYEoalzIn0.6TI7VhOJMHm9